Description
The Evac+Chair Power 800 is a battery-powered evacuation stair chair from Evac+Chair. A trained attendant uses it to move a passenger up or down stairs when the lifts are out, during an emergency, or for daily stair transport in a building. Westin Healthcare supplies it and can show your team how to deploy it for sites in Brampton and the Greater Toronto Area.
This is not a joystick power wheelchair and it is not a chair the passenger drives. The attendant opens the folded frame, fits the four-point harness, and walks the stairs on the powered track. If the battery is low, the manufacturer user guide allows non-powered descent.

Design and build
Evac+Chair builds the Power 800 on a high-strength aluminium frame with an adjustable stair track and a lockable rear-wheel pair for level landings. The control panel is single speed, with power on/off plus ascent and descent. The handle height adjusts for deployment and storage. Extra operator handles are there when a second attendant is helping.
The passenger sits with a height-adjustable head cushion and an extra-long quick-release four-point harness. A manual override returns the chair to a non-powered stair chair if power is not available. The official include list is the charger, rechargeable battery, two keys, user guide, headrest, safety straps, photoluminescent wall sign, wall hooks, and dust cover.
The chair folds. Official folded size is 45 inches high, 19.5 inches wide, and 10.6 inches deep, at 66 lbs. That 19.5 inch figure is the folded width of the chair, not a passenger seat width.
Evac+Chair Power 800 specifications
These figures are for the Power 800 as printed on Evac+Chair's current product page, data sheet, and user guide. The specification tab holds the stored values.
Folded height 45 inches. Folded width 19.5 inches. Folded depth 10.6 inches. Chair weight 66 lbs. Lithium-ion battery, manufacturer charge time 1.5 hours. Single-speed control panel. Manual override for non-powered descent. The manufacturer user guide and the 2022 data sheet rate the passenger at 350 lbs. The current product page and 2023 brochure print 440 lbs. We will confirm the rating on the chair you receive before anyone treats one figure as settled.
Do not use a 700 stairs per charge figure. Evac+Chair's printed equivalent is going up and down a 5 storey flight 30 times, not a stair count.

Frequently asked questions
Is this a power wheelchair?
No. The Power 800 is an attendant-operated evacuation stair chair. The passenger does not drive it with a joystick. A power wheelchair is a different product for everyday indoor and outdoor mobility on the level.
Who operates the Power 800?
A trained attendant. Evac+Chair describes one-person operation, with extra operator handles when a second person is helping. We can walk your team through deployment when we deliver.
Does the passenger need to walk?
No. The passenger sits, is strapped in, and is moved on the track. The chair is for people who cannot use the stairs on their own during an evacuation or a planned stair transfer.
Will it fold for storage?
Yes. Official folded size is 45 by 19.5 by 10.6 inches at 66 lbs. Wall hooks and a dust cover are on the manufacturer include list.
What is the weight capacity?
Evac+Chair currently prints two figures: 350 lbs on the user guide and data sheet, and 440 lbs on the live product page and brochure table. We will confirm the rating on the chair you receive. Stay at or under the figure in the user guide that ships with that chair.
How long does the battery last?
Evac+Chair lists a 1.5 hour charge and an equivalent of up and down a 5 storey flight 30 times. We do not print a 700-stair number. Keep the spare battery charged and use the manual override if power is gone.
Can it still go down stairs if the battery dies?
Yes. The manufacturer user guide says the Power 800 can be used for non-powered descent if the power system is disabled. Practise that method with your team before you need it.
How is this different from a transport wheelchair?
A transport wheelchair has small wheels and is pushed on the level. The Power 800 is built for stairs, folds onto a wall hook, and uses a powered track. It is not a hallway transport chair.
